Transaction d1d143147ebcc93a4c16b5a9e51f697265bf560dfcc0e7933ca9f3238638069d
1 Input
1 Output
-
d1d143147ebcc93a4c16b5a9e51f697265bf560dfcc0e7933ca9f3238638069d:0
- value
- 54590210
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e38759cd3652df375c8ac02701709c9371a72b10 OP_EQUAL
- address
- 3NS5TRiAX6xAemKe51UBkRYEZFEiSgDnic